Men's Underwear Buying Guide

1. Prioritize comfort: Material, fit, and design details all influence comfort. Opt for fabrics that are breathable, soft, and stretchy; choose a fit that is neither too tight nor too loose; and look for clean, simple designs.

 

2. Select the right style for the occasion: Different situations call for different types of underwear. For example, athletic activities require breathable, quick-drying materials, whereas formal occasions call for underwear with a streamlined silhouette and appropriate thickness.

 

3. Consider men's health: Underwear significantly impacts men's health. Underwear that is too tight or too loose-or wearing tight-fitting garments for extended periods-can exert pressure on the male reproductive system and affect reproductive health. Therefore, choose materials and fits that suit your body, and avoid wearing them for excessively long periods.

 

4.Frequent Washing
Underwear should be changed and washed daily, as residual sweat and sebum can foster the growth of pathogenic bacteria such as *Staphylococcus aureus*. Use a neutral detergent and a water temperature not exceeding 40°C; avoid washing underwear together with socks. Drying in a cool, well-ventilated area helps minimize bacterial proliferation, whereas direct sunlight can cause elastic fibers to degrade. It is recommended to wash new underwear before wearing it for the first time.

 

5.Avoid Excessive Tightness
Tight underwear presses the testicles against the body; the resulting localized rise in temperature may impair sperm quality. Prolonged compression can lead to conditions such as inguinal hernias or varicocele. It is advisable to switch to loose-fitting boxer shorts at night to promote blood circulation in the perineal area. Individuals with specific health conditions, such as diabetes, should be particularly careful to avoid tight-fitting underwear to prevent skin abrasions and subsequent infections.
